Have a Seat, Make a Difference
Local Craven County artists have generously donated their time and talent to paint chairs, which will be auctioned by Major General USMC (ret.) Tom Braaten at the Hammer It Home event on Friday, November 7th.
Chair-ity Artists include: Ashley Layne McDaniel, Anna Lee Ash, Bernice Abraham & Teresa Hodock, Christine Flannigan, Elizabeth Spencer, Joanne Gwaltney Ashton, Justise Robbins, Mayte Chavez, Pollie Howland, Rachel Burger, Terrianne Maltese, and student artist Katherine Ivey Hudson Wright.
Chairs will be displayed in the windows of local businesses during September and/or October, and at the Habitat ReStore during the first week of November.
